What are Tiny Home Properties?

Tiny home properties typically refer to real estate listings that include land or lots suitable for placing a tiny home. These properties may offer utilities such as water, electricity, and sewage hookups, making them ready for tiny home living. Some tiny home properties come with existing structures like small cabins or cottages, while others are vacant lots awaiting development.

Considerations When Buying Tiny Home Properties

  1. Zoning and Regulations: Check local zoning laws and regulations to ensure that placing a tiny home on the property is allowed.

  2. Utilities and Infrastructure: Determine if the property has access to essential utilities like water, electricity, and sewage systems.

  3. Location: Consider the location's proximity to amenities, services, and outdoor recreational opportunities.

  4. Accessibility: Evaluate road access and transportation options to and from the property.

  5. Land Use Restrictions: Be aware of any land use restrictions, homeowner association (HOA) rules, or building codes that may impact tiny home placement and construction.
